Table of Contents3.1. Numericデータ型3.2. 通貨データ型3.3. 文字データ型3.4. 日付データ型3.5. ブーリアン型3.6. 幾何データ型3.7. ネットワークアドレスデータ型3.8. ビット列型 Postgres にはユーザのために多くのデータ型を 用意しています。また、CREATE TYPEコマンドを使用する ことにより、Postgresに新しい型を追加する ことも可能です。 Table 3-1では、ユーザが使用可能な一般的なすべての データ型が書かれています。"Aliases"カラムに書かれた名前は Postgres内部で使用されている名前で、それらには 歴史的根拠があります。また、内部的に使用されている、または削除予定の型も 使用可能ですが、このドキュメントには明記されていません。多くの既存型のは 出力形式があります。しかし、オープンパスやクロ
来年のバレンタインデーに、正確には「2009-02-14T08:31:30+09:00」に、UNIX時間が「1234567890」を迎えることを発見してちょっと嬉しいmikioです。さて、今回は高効率ハッシュデータベースサーバTokyo Tyrantを用いてHAハッシュデータベースを構築する手法についてご紹介します。ちょっと難しいし非常に長い内容なのですが、最後までお付き合いくださいませ。 可用性と保全性 HA(High Availability:高可用性)とは、可用性(Availability)が高いことです。それでは説明になっていないので詳しく言い替えますと、システムに障害が起きにくくすることと、たとえ障害が起きたとしてもできるだけ迅速に復旧できるようにすることです。データベース系のシステムはユーザのデータを管理するという中核的役割を担うため、可用性を高めることは最も重要な課題となりま
DSのスターフォックスというゲームにはまりまくりのmikioです。最近社内外で「俺ストレージサーバ」を作るのが流行っているようなので私も参戦してみました。今回はDBMのネットワーク層をほぼスクラッチで作った話をします。 Tokyo Tyrant Tokyo Tyrant(以下TT)はTokyo Cabinet(以下TC)をラップしてネットワーク越しに操作できるようにするツールです。キャビネット(内閣)を傀儡にするタイラント(僭主)ということで名付けました。ダウンロードはこちら。 TCは高性能なDBMで、マルチスレッドモデルで高い並列性を実現していますが、逆にマルチプロセスモデルだとファイルロックがかかるので並列性が低くなってしまいます。つまり、書き込みモードでデータベースにアクセスしているプロセスがいると、その間は他のプロセスがデータベースに接続しようとするとブロックされることになります。
加山恵美 2008/2/19 2008年が始まるやいなやサン・マイクロシステムズがMySQL ABを買収すると発表があり、2月初頭にはPostgreSQL 8.3やオラクルの統合管理ソリューション新版の発表がありました。年明け早々からデータベース業界は活気付いています。 ■サン・マイクロシステムズがMySQL ABを10億ドルで買収 昨今「買収」といえば、米マイクロソフトの米ヤフーへの買収提案が話題になっていますが、いやいや、データベース業界には別の「買収」ビックニュースがありました。すでに随所で報じられているので、ご存知の方も多いと思いますが(参考:「サン・マイクロシステムズ、LAMPの「M」を買収へ」)、サン・マイクロシステムズは1月16日、オープンソースRDBMSを開発するMySQL ABを買収すると発表しました。買収総額は約10億ドルで、うち8億ドルを現金、2億ドルを株式で支払うと
マンガ全巻セットの販売サイト「全巻読破.com」が、2007年の販売数ランキングを公開しています。 それによると、トップ10は以下のようになっています。 1位 ドラゴンボール [1~42全巻](著)鳥山明 2位 ドラゴンボール [1~34全巻]完全版(著)鳥山明 3位 MASTERキートン [1~18全巻](著)浦沢直樹/勝鹿北星 4位 DEATH NOTE [1~12全巻](著)大場つぐみ/小畑健 5位 花ざかりの君たちへ [1~23全巻](著)中条比紗也 6位 ジョジョの奇妙な冒険 [1~63全巻](著)荒木飛呂彦 7位 フルーツバスケット [1~23全巻](著)高屋奈月 8位 SLAM DUNK [1~31全巻](著)井上雄彦 9位 クローズ [1~26全巻](著)高橋ヒロシ 10位 プリティフェイス [1~6全巻](著)叶恭弘 全巻を購入するというのは、いわゆる「大人買い」というこ
[韓国ゲーム事情#848]「ドラゴンボールオンライン」韓国で初公開。日本サービスは2009年の見込み ライター:Kim Dong Wook Kimの韓国最新PCゲーム事情#848 「ドラゴンボールオンライン」韓国で初公開。日本サービスは2009年の見込み(2008/2/14) 本日(2月14日),「ドラゴンボールオンライン」が韓国で初公開された。 バンダイコリアとCJ Internetは今日,ソウルのPLAZA HOTELでドラゴンボールオンラインの記者会見を開催,本作が初めて公開された。 会場には,「ドラゴンボール」の著作権を保有する集英社の鳥嶋和彦取締役をはじめ,開発を総括しているバンダイコリア,企画および開発を担当しているNTLの玉舎直人氏,韓国でのサービスを担当するCJ InternetのJeong, Young Jong社長などが出席。多数の韓国メディアが取材に詰め掛けた。 バン
集約演算を行うケースでは、行のサイズを小さく保つことはとても重要。アクセス頻度が低いコラムは別テーブルに追い出すとかしたほうがいいくらい。 一方、集約演算を行わないケース (単一行の insert, update 等を含む) の場合は、(クライアントとの通信のための) システムコールがオーバーヘッドになるので、小さなテーブルにたくさんアクセスをするよりも、長い行を持つテーブルに1回アクセスするほうが良い。 たとえば手元の環境での insert on duplicate key update の速度は、 行のサイズ 必要時間 0KB 1 3KB 4 6KB 7 9KB 13 12KB 13 とかそんな感じ (環境やクエリによる変わるので自分で測定してね。9KB の速度低下はページサイズの1/2を超えたからかな)。つまり、行のサイズが1KB程度だと、通信のオーバーヘッドが大きいからあまり問題に
Googleのあの巨大な検索システムなどを支えるデータベース「BigTable」は書き込みが毎秒700MB、読み込みが毎秒18GBという化け物システムなのですが、それのクローンを作るプロジェクト「Hypertable」というのがあるようです。既にバージョンが今年の2月4日に「0.9 Alpha」まで到達しており、超巨大な分散データベースを考えている人々から注目されているようです。 詳細は以下から。 Hypertable: An Open Source, High Performance, Scalable Database http://www.hypertable.org/ ダウンロードは以下から。同梱されているテキストファイルにインストール方法などが記されています。 Download Hypertable 実際のテスト結果などは以下に書いてあります。 PerformanceTestAO
Chapter 9. 演算子Postgres では,システム型に対して 多くの種類の組み込み演算子が提供されています. これらの演算子は,システムカタログ pg_operator の中で宣言 されています.pg_operator の中の各エントリは,演算子を実装する 手続きの名前と入出力の型のクラス OIDs により 構成されています. では,“||” 文字列連結演算子のすべてのバリエーションを 見てみましょう. SELECT oprleft, oprright, oprresult, oprcode FROM pg_operator WHERE oprname = '||'; oprleft|oprright|oprresult|oprcode -------+--------+---------+------- 25| 25| 25|textcat 1042| 1042| 1042|t
PostgreSQLの新バージョン8.3.0が2月4日にリリースされました。今回の改良で、PostgreSQLユーザーの多くが幸せになるのはHOT (Heap Only Tuples)でしょう。8.2までのauto vacuumでは、更新/削除トランザクションが多く発生する環境では無効領域が増え続ける場合があったり、vacuumが動作すると他のトランザクション処理が行えなくなるなどの弊害がありましたが、8.3ではHOTの実装によりvacuumの必要性自体が軽減され、PostgreSQLを使用できる場面がかなり増えるだろうと想像しています。 他のDBを推している人からすれば「vacuumなんて作業が必要になること自体に問題がある」と言われそうですが、vacuum (HDDのデフラグ処理みたいなもの)のような作業は、多くの場合必要になるのではないでしょうか? たしかに、vacuumを行わないと
昨年3月にGIGAZINEでバンダイナムコゲームスがオンラインRPG「ドラゴンボールオンライン」をサービス開始する予定であることをお伝えしましたが、10ヶ月の沈黙を経て、ようやくメインビジュアルが公開されました。 詳細は以下から。 ドラゴンボールオンライン - DRAGONBALL ONLINE - このページによると、「ドラゴンボールオンライン」の舞台はドラゴンボールの世界から200年以上先で、プレーヤーが戦士となってドラゴンボールを求めて旅をすることや、天下一武道会で勝利の栄光をつかむことなどができるオンラインRPGとのことです。 そして今回公開されたメインビジュアルはこれ。 DRAGONBALL ONLINE -ドラゴンボールオンライン- メインビジュアル 肝心のゲーム本編はどんな様子なのかが気になるところですねこれは…。
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く